Overview of Academic Conferences

  • Academic conferences are events where researchers present and discuss their scholarly work.
  • Conferences usually include various presentations, such as keynote lectures, panel discussions, round tables, poster sessions, and workshops.
  • Academic conferences can be in-person, virtual, or hybrid (in-person and virtual).
  • Prospective presenters are usually asked to submit a short abstract of their presentation, which will be reviewed before the presentation is accepted for the meeting.
  • Some disciplines require presenters to submit a paper that is peer-reviewed by members of the program committee or referees chosen by them.
  • Academic conferences can be single track or multiple track, and they might be called symposiums, congresses, or conferences.
  • Social or entertainment activities such as tours and receptions can be part of the program.
  • Academic conferences can be organized by a scientific society or a group of researchers with a common interest.
  • Predatory conferences are exploitative events that do not provide proper editorial control over presentations.
  • Academic conferences generate a large carbon footprint due to the amount of airplane traffic generated by them.
  • In-person conferences can be inaccessible for researchers from low-income countries, researchers with care duties, or researchers facing visa restrictions.
  • Virtual or hybrid conferences allow people from different time zones to participate simultaneously.
